黑狐家游戏

数据仓库和数据集市的关系,数据库,数据仓库,数据集市三者关系是什么

欧气 2 0

标题:探索数据库、数据仓库与数据集市的奥秘:关系与应用解析

一、引言

在当今数字化时代,数据已成为企业和组织的重要资产,为了有效地管理和利用这些数据,数据库、数据仓库和数据集市等技术应运而生,它们在数据存储、处理和分析方面发挥着关键作用,但三者之间的关系常常让人感到困惑,本文将深入探讨数据库、数据仓库和数据集市的概念、特点以及它们之间的关系,帮助读者更好地理解这些技术在企业数据管理中的应用。

二、数据库

数据库是一种用于存储和管理数据的系统,它通过结构化的方式组织数据,提供数据的存储、检索、更新和删除等功能,数据库可以根据不同的应用需求和数据特点进行设计和优化,以确保数据的一致性、完整性和安全性,常见的数据库类型包括关系型数据库(如 MySQL、Oracle)和非关系型数据库(如 MongoDB、Cassandra)。

数据库的主要特点包括:

1、数据结构化:数据库将数据按照一定的规则和格式进行组织,便于数据的存储和管理。

2、数据独立性:数据库系统将数据的逻辑结构和物理存储分开,使得应用程序对数据的访问不受数据存储方式的影响。

3、数据一致性和完整性:数据库通过约束和规则来保证数据的一致性和完整性,防止数据的错误和不一致。

4、数据安全性:数据库系统提供用户认证、授权和访问控制等功能,确保数据的安全性。

三、数据仓库

数据仓库是一种用于支持决策制定的集成化、面向主题的、相对稳定的、反映历史变化的数据集合,它从多个数据源收集数据,并将这些数据进行清洗、转换和整合,以提供统一的数据视图,数据仓库的目的是为企业提供决策支持,帮助企业更好地理解业务、发现趋势和模式,并做出更明智的决策。

数据仓库的主要特点包括:

1、集成性:数据仓库将来自不同数据源的数据进行集成,消除数据的冗余和不一致。

2、面向主题:数据仓库的数据是围绕着企业的业务主题进行组织的,例如客户、产品、销售等。

3、相对稳定性:数据仓库中的数据通常是历史数据,不会经常被修改。

4、反映历史变化:数据仓库记录了数据的历史变化,以便企业可以进行趋势分析和预测。

四、数据集市

数据集市是一种小型的数据仓库,它是数据仓库的一个子集,通常针对特定的业务部门或应用场景而构建,数据集市的数据来源于数据仓库或其他数据源,经过进一步的清洗和转换,以满足特定业务部门的需求,数据集市的目的是为特定业务部门提供快速、灵活的数据访问和分析,支持业务决策。

数据集市的主要特点包括:

1、针对性强:数据集市是针对特定业务部门或应用场景而构建的,数据具有更强的针对性。

2、规模较小:数据集市的数据规模通常比数据仓库小,数据处理和存储的成本也相对较低。

3、灵活性高:数据集市可以根据业务需求的变化进行快速调整和扩展,具有更高的灵活性。

4、易于部署和维护:由于数据集市的规模较小,部署和维护相对简单,成本也较低。

五、数据库、数据仓库和数据集市的关系

数据库、数据仓库和数据集市之间存在着密切的关系,数据库是数据的基础,它提供了数据的存储和管理功能,数据仓库是在数据库的基础上构建的,它将来自多个数据源的数据进行集成和处理,提供统一的数据视图,数据集市是数据仓库的一个子集,它针对特定的业务部门或应用场景而构建,提供快速、灵活的数据访问和分析。

数据库、数据仓库和数据集市之间的关系可以从以下几个方面来理解:

1、数据来源:数据库是数据的原始来源,数据仓库和数据集市的数据都来源于数据库。

2、数据处理:数据库主要负责数据的存储和管理,数据仓库和数据集市则负责数据的清洗、转换和整合。

3、数据视图:数据库提供了原始的数据视图,数据仓库提供了集成的数据视图,数据集市提供了针对特定业务部门的定制化数据视图。

4、应用场景:数据库适用于各种应用场景,数据仓库适用于决策支持和数据分析,数据集市适用于特定业务部门的决策支持。

六、结论

数据库、数据仓库和数据集市是企业数据管理中不可或缺的技术,它们各自具有不同的特点和应用场景,可以根据企业的需求和实际情况进行选择和应用,通过合理地运用这些技术,企业可以有效地管理和利用数据,提高决策的准确性和效率,为企业的发展提供有力的支持。

标签: #数据仓库 #数据集市 #数据库 #三者关系

黑狐家游戏
  • 评论列表

留言评论